Jo-Anne Britt
Fayetteville—Mrs. Jo-Anne Britt, 85, of Fayetteville, went home to be with her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, on Monday, July 26, 2021.
Jo-Anne's life was filled with her faith, family, and friends. She had a love for missions both home and foreign. Her works included local missions and several trips to Africa and Kwajalein Atoll (part of the Republic of the Marshall Islands). Jo-Anne spent time in her bible studies daily and instilled this value in her family. Her greatest advice to family was to make everything no matter how small an adventure. Her loving spirit brought laughter to all who spent time with her. Jo-Anne had many good friends with whom she spends many fun filled hours. Jo-Anne was a school teacher, counselor, administrator and didn't truly retire until 80. She will be missed by all who knew her.
A funeral service will be held on Saturday, July 31, 2021, at 12 noon at First Baptist Church, Anderson and Old Street, with Rev. Rob James presiding. A private, family burial will follow.
Jo-Anne was preceded in death by her husband, Earl Britt, Jr.
She is survived by her daughter, Marsha Tyson and husband Tony of Fayetteville; two grandchildren, Adam Tyson and wife Lindsay of Fayetteville and Coleman Morge and husband James of Fayetteville; sister, Carol Barber and husband Ralph of Swansboro; nephews, Gregory Barber and Jonathan Barber; a great nephew, Gus Barber; and brother-in-law, Robert Britt.
The family will receive friends prior to the service on Saturday, from 10:30 am until 11:45 am in Memorial Lounge at the First Baptist Church.
In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the missions program at First Baptist Church, 102 Anderson St., Fayetteville, NC 28301.
Services are entrusted to Sullivan's Highland Funeral Service & Crematory, Inc.
